They are long-tailed … WebFeb 1, 2024 · The tongue of the Giant Anteater is about 2 feet (61 cm) long. That’s longer than your pet cat (unless you own a tiger). Sticking with the tongue and the word stick. The Giant Anteaters tongue has tiny backward-facing barbs that hook onto its food. As an added weapon, the saliva of a Giant Anteater is extremely sticky. WebSep 4, 2024 · September 4, 2024 by Collins. Anteaters are interesting animals that are native to Central and South America. They are related to sloths and armadillos, and are known for their long snouts, which they use to eat ants and termites. Anteaters are not typically considered to be good pets, as they can be aggressive and difficult to care for. WebSep 13, 2024 · There’s a species of anteaters called giant anteaters! These large mammals can weigh anywhere from 40 pounds all the way up to 140 pounds. They can also range from about 6 to 49 inches size from their head to the rest of their body. The tail itself of a giant anteater can be as long as 7 to 35 inches long!
